Quick Facts:
Scientific Name: Columba livia (Rock Pigeon/Domestic Pigeon)
Habitat: Cities, towns, cliffs, rural areas—extremely adaptable.
Range: Native to Europe, North Africa, and parts of Asia; now worldwide.
Diet: Omnivorous—eats seeds, fruits, breadcrumbs, and urban scraps.
Behavior: Highly social, loyal to mates and nesting sites; known for excellent homing ability.
